What is Digital Circus and who created it?


Digital Circus is an animated program centered on a collection of unusual personalities trapped within a dreamlike gaming environment.


The style blends quick wit, visual humor, and periodic darker comedy sequences, delivered in compact segments highlighting timing and character eccentricities.


The show was created by a modest group of artists at a self-owned production house, merging traditional drawn expressions with computer-generated elements to achieve its unique appearance.


How are individual episodes structured — are they standalone or part of a continuing plot?


Most episodes function as self-contained sketches that focus on one situation or gag, which makes them easy to watch out of order.


Concurrently, repeating character journeys and sustained comedic elements collect across the season, so viewers who follow all segments will discover richer developments and callbacks.


Authors commonly utilize short retrospective segments and concise transitional scenes to create narrative coherence without making every installment a complex story chapter.

In what ways do the artistic style and sound production contribute to the storytelling?


The artistic method combines heightened character movement with concise, intricate settings so that physical actions and facial gestures convey substantial humor.


Color selections and illumination transitions indicate emotional shifts, ranging from vivid, chaotic segments to darker, more confined scenarios.


Sound production is extremely deliberate: clear audio effects highlight unexpected beats, and the music changes between dynamic patterns and softer layers to align with tempo.


Vocal guidance maintains energetic deliveries, which assists brief episodes in achieving emotional resonance despite their short duration.


Is Digital Circus family-friendly or geared toward adult audiences?


The series works across two tiers.


On the surface it has slapstick and visual humor that younger viewers can enjoy, but the scripts also include satirical references, meta-humor and moral ambiguity that resonate with teens and adults.


Guardians should be mindful of occasional darker comedy and moderate language;


review episode summaries if you wish to preview particular segments beforehand.


Ultimately, the program is most satisfying for audiences who value multi-level humor that can be appreciated differently across age groups.
